Default Any name brand Cotton Flannel sheets you like to use for backing?

I have been searching for cotton flannel sheets that could be used for backing. I have had no luck so far.

I assume 6oz or 190gm is a suitable weight?

Was wondering if anybody has come across any name brands and /or where they could be purchased?
Thanks for any guidance or info. you could suggest!

My old sheets from Sears lasted for years. My new ones from Bed, Bath and Beyond are doing well, but I don't know the brand. Watch out for microfiber - some of those look like cotton, but nothing I'd want.
